Requirements:
  • High School diploma or equivalent.
  • Minimum of three years of relevant shipboard experience and ability to obtain USCG approval to teach coursework assigned to the position
  • 1-Year Documented Experience as Master on a Vessel of at least 200 GRT
  • Maritime Experience gained through Military Service may substitute for licensure requirements
  • Must be fully capable of swimming for assessments
  • Must be able to don firefighting gear to include SCBA for assessments
  • Must be able to work indoors and outdoors in all weather conditions
  • Must have excellent interpersonal, verbal, written communication and presentation skills
  • Must be proficient in Microsoft Word, Excel, and PowerPoint
  • Must be a team player/leader and place a high priority on student learning

Preferred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ree from a regionally accredited institution in a maritime discipline
  • 1600 Ton Oceans Merchant Mariner Credential
  • Teaching experience in either operational or management level of US Coast Guard approved courses
  • Valid Merchant Mariner Credential
  • Documented Experience as Officer in Charge of Navigational Watch on Cargo Carrying Vessels of at least 1600 GRT
  • Experience Performing Duties as Vessel Security Officer
  • Tankerman PIC DL

Physical Requirements:
  • Stand – Must be able to stand for 8 hours
  • Walk – Must be able to walk 2-3 miles per day
  • Reach - Must be able to extend arms fully throughout a normal range of motion both in a horizontal and vertical plane (i.e., throwing and catching lines)
  • Grip/Hold/Pull – Must be able to grip, hold and pull 50lbs
  • Lift – Must be able to lift 75lbs.
  • Hearing – Must meet minimum standards, as per USCG requirements
  • Speech - Must be able to verbally communicate in the English language both in delivery and ability to be understood using handheld radios or other devices, as required
  • Smell – Must possess a sense of smell to be able to detect the presence of potentially dangerous vapors
  • General - Must be able to enter and exit hatches/doorways quickly in case of emergency.
  • Equipment - Must be able to wear a negative or positive pressure respirator, PVC foul weather gear, personal flotation device, rubber gloves and boots.
  • Ability to use firefighting / spill containment equipment
  • Must be fully capable of (completing and demonstrating) Personal Survival Techniques PST Assessments
  • Must be able to don firefighting gear to include SCBA for assessments and be able to complete and assist with all Basic and Advanced Fire Fighting assessments
